These items are restraining devices, typically constructed from netting or durable webbing, designed to secure loads within a truck bed, trailer, or other cargo-carrying compartment. Available at a large home improvement retailer, they prevent shifting and potential damage to goods during transit. For example, a homeowner transporting landscaping materials utilizes this type of restraint to keep plants and tools from sliding around in the vehicle bed.
The use of load securing products offers significant advantages. It improves safety by reducing the risk of items falling from vehicles and causing accidents. Such restraints minimize damage to transported items, saving costs associated with replacement or repair. Historically, ropes were commonly used for this purpose, but modern netting offers greater reliability, ease of use, and adjustability, thereby providing a more secure and efficient method of cargo management.
